1. A system for protecting an area from fire, comprising:
one or more area fire prevention units, each area fire prevention unit comprising a nozzle, a turret, a control box, and a suppression subsystem comprising at least one tank of fluid;
a first sensor communicatively coupled to a computing device, the first sensor being configured to detect a firebrand and to relay positional data about the firebrand to the computing device;
the computing device communicatively coupled to the first sensor and the one or more area fire prevention units, wherein the computing device is configured to:
detect the firebrand within an area using the first sensor;
determine a trajectory of the firebrand from the positional data about the firebrand data;
determine a final position of the firebrand from the trajectory;
send a signal to the turret of a first area fire prevention unit of the one or more fire prevention units, the signal causing the turret to position a nozzle of the first fire prevention unit toward the final position of the firebrand;
calculate a spread and a distance of a fluid discharge needed to extinguish the firebrand at the final position from the first fire prevention unit;
calculate a nozzle aperture for the nozzle required to make the fluid discharge at the calculated spread and distance;
send a signal to the nozzle, wherein the signal actively configures the nozzle to an appropriate aperture size, according to the calculated spread and distance and the final position;
calculate an amount of fluid needed to extinguish the firebrand based on the calculated spread and distance and the final position;
and discharge the amount of fluid from the suppression subsystem to extinguish the firebrand at the final position.
